Sony Vaio Z Series
Like the Apple Macbook Pro, if you’re going hi-end with your laptop purchase and you’re looking for a backlit keyboard, the Sony Vaio Z Series of laptops will deliver a combination of ease of use and high specification, as well as the quality of manufacture that is expected of Sony laptops. For instance a top model would include 2.8GHz Intel Core i7 CPU, 512GB solid state hard drive and 8GB of RAM, NVIDIAŽ GeForceŽ GT 330M GPU (1GB VRAM) and a 13.1” LED backlit LCD display, and that’s without going into all of the storage and connectivity options. Dell AlienWare M11x
Dell AlienWare M11xThis distinctive laptop in cosmic black and red features a strong illuminated keyboard, perfect for gaming at night-time or in darkness – and its 11.6” WXGA 1366 x 768 widescreen LCD display is well-matched with the Intel Pentium SU4100 1.3 GHz CPU and 4GB of RAM (which can be increased up to 8GB). A 320GB hard disk drive provides storage, although the lack of DVD drive might be a sign of the future of gaming taking place wholly online. With all of the usual Wi-Fi, Bluetooth and Ethernet connectivity options included, the Dell AlienWare M11x also includes a card reader, HDMI output (720p) and built in speakers, microphone and 1.3MP webcam. Dual graphics (Mobile Intel GS45 Express Chipset with integrated GPU + GeForce GT 335M graphics with 1 GB dedicated memory) round off this gaming laptop with its backlit keyboard.
